Struggles with Depression and Body Image
Despite her stunning beauty, Cara Delevingne struggled with anxiety and depression about her body in her youth. She faced ridicule for her small chest, and began menstruating earlier than her peers who were referred to as “frigid” and “flat”. When she was 15, depression brought her down and she had to temporarily quit school. Interview with BBC she discussed the time when she admitted, “I hated myself for being depressed, I hated feeling depressed, I hated feelings.” However, Delevingne came from a wealthy family, and everyone thought she must be happy by default, but they were unable to comprehend her mental state.

Pansexuality
Delevingne believes that she is pansexual and is in love with the person, regardless of their gender identity. She explained that this means that she may also be attracted to transgender or non-binary people. When she spoke to Variety, Delevingne said, “However an individual identifies, whether it’s a ‘they’, a ‘he’ or a ‘she’, I fall in love with the person – and that’s what it’s about. I’m attracted to the person as such.”
Marriage and Relationships
In 2019, Delevingne got married in Las Vegas to actress Ashley Benson however, they later broke up. She was also romantically connected to the actress Michelle Rodriguez and singer Miley Cyrus. Her public display of her sexuality has received both support and criticism.

Fashion Industry
Cara Delevingne began her career as a model at 10, signing with Storm Model Management. The model quickly gained fame and became among the highest in-demand models in the industry, walking for top designers like Burberry, Chanel, and Fendi.
